/linux-master/tools/include/linux/ |
H A D | list.h | 407 * list_prev_entry - get the prev element in list 411 #define list_prev_entry(pos, member) \ macro 471 pos = list_prev_entry(pos, member)) 508 for (pos = list_prev_entry(pos, member); \ 510 pos = list_prev_entry(pos, member)) 580 n = list_prev_entry(pos, member); \ 582 pos = n, n = list_prev_entry(n, member))
|
/linux-master/drivers/gpu/drm/ttm/ |
H A D | ttm_execbuf_util.c | 94 entry = list_prev_entry(entry, head);
|
H A D | ttm_resource.c | 125 pos->last = list_prev_entry(res, lru);
|
/linux-master/include/linux/ |
H A D | plist.h | 265 list_prev_entry(pos, node_list)
|
H A D | list.h | 661 * list_prev_entry - get the prev element in list 665 #define list_prev_entry(pos, member) \ macro 679 list_last_entry(head, typeof(*(pos)), member) : list_prev_entry(pos, member)) 791 pos = list_prev_entry(pos, member)) 828 for (pos = list_prev_entry(pos, member); \ 830 pos = list_prev_entry(pos, member)) 855 pos = list_prev_entry(pos, member)) 913 n = list_prev_entry(pos, member); \ 915 pos = n, n = list_prev_entry(n, member))
|
/linux-master/tools/bpf/bpftool/ |
H A D | cfg.c | 48 #define func_prev(func) list_prev_entry(func, l) 50 #define bb_prev(bb) list_prev_entry(bb, l)
|
/linux-master/include/drm/ |
H A D | drm_bridge.h | 829 return list_prev_entry(bridge, chain_node);
|
H A D | drm_gpuvm.h | 1048 #define drm_gpuva_prev_op(op) list_prev_entry(op, entry)
|
/linux-master/drivers/gpu/drm/ |
H A D | drm_bridge.c | 691 next = list_prev_entry(next, chain_node); 777 limit = list_prev_entry(next, chain_node);
|
H A D | drm_mm.c | 635 prev_node = list_prev_entry(node, node_list); 800 hole = list_prev_entry(node, node_list); 891 prev_node = list_prev_entry(node, node_list);
|
/linux-master/kernel/locking/ |
H A D | ww_mutex.h | 33 w = list_prev_entry(w, list);
|
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/lib/ |
H A D | devcom.c | 296 pos = list_prev_entry(pos, list);
|
/linux-master/drivers/hwtracing/coresight/ |
H A D | coresight-syscfg.c | 597 err = cscfg_owner_get(list_prev_entry(owner_info, item)); 626 cscfg_owner_put(list_prev_entry(owner_info, item)); 701 cscfg_owner_put(list_prev_entry(owner_info, item));
|
H A D | coresight-core.c | 376 parent = list_prev_entry(nd, link)->csdev; 457 parent = list_prev_entry(nd, link)->csdev;
|
/linux-master/drivers/remoteproc/ |
H A D | ti_k3_r5_remoteproc.c | 293 core = list_prev_entry(core, elem); 624 core = list_prev_entry(core, elem); 1306 core = list_prev_entry(core, elem);
|
/linux-master/drivers/net/ethernet/netronome/nfp/bpf/ |
H A D | main.h | 242 #define nfp_meta_prev(meta) list_prev_entry(meta, l)
|
/linux-master/drivers/gpu/drm/i915/gt/ |
H A D | intel_breadcrumbs.c | 122 i915_seqno_passed(list_prev_entry(rq, signal_link)->fence.seqno,
|
/linux-master/drivers/net/ethernet/mellanox/mlx5/core/steering/ |
H A D | dr_matcher.c | 767 prev_nic_matcher = list_prev_entry(next_nic_matcher, list_node); 1081 prev_nic_matcher = list_prev_entry(nic_matcher, list_node);
|
/linux-master/drivers/net/ethernet/mellanox/mlxsw/ |
H A D | spectrum_nve.c | 463 err = mlxsw_sp_nve_mc_record_refresh(list_prev_entry(mc_record, list)); 504 prev_record = list_prev_entry(mc_record, list);
|
/linux-master/tools/perf/ui/browsers/ |
H A D | annotate.c | 123 struct disasm_line *pos = list_prev_entry(cursor, al.node); 128 pos = list_prev_entry(pos, al.node);
|
/linux-master/crypto/ |
H A D | algapi.c | 118 n = list_prev_entry(spawn, list);
|
/linux-master/net/netfilter/ipset/ |
H A D | ip_set_list_set.c | 285 n = list_prev_entry(prev, list);
|
/linux-master/lib/ |
H A D | list-test.c | 637 KUNIT_EXPECT_PTR_EQ(test, &test_struct1, list_prev_entry(&test_struct2,
|
/linux-master/arch/x86/events/intel/ |
H A D | pt.c | 1061 topa = list_prev_entry(topa, list);
|
/linux-master/drivers/pci/hotplug/ |
H A D | ibmphp_res.c | 1745 *prev = list_prev_entry(bus_cur, bus_list);
|